Last year I bought a Vintage Ergo Hobo on ebay and when I got it there was no hangtag...I was really irritated because the seller never disclosed it. I called JAX and just asked for a replacement, they were very nice, and about 2 weeks later I got it in the mail. They are very nice about this. GL.
